logo

Output 28692c31260c688a8cd6c4e71791cb2622ceb6668532250ea564a51d556a3198:1

value
90000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aebc498cd65b973e16f745349c687612ccf649e OP_EQUAL
address
3FpARXigLTnKcUfgD2SrCGXLGDJwntiLP3
transaction
28692c31260c688a8cd6c4e71791cb2622ceb6668532250ea564a51d556a3198